Encompassing a span of 0 to 10 years in the DevOps sphere, our comparative analysis spotlights the trifecta of industry giants across the spectrum: AWS, GCP, and Azure. The dataset draws from professionals who have garnered at least one certification, positioning them within the 50th percentile of accomplished DevOps Engineers. Furthermore, this compilation specifically homes in on San Francisco, United States—a tech hub of immense stature—and takes into account individuals possessing a Bachelor’s degree in the broader IT domain.

Years of ExpertiseAmazon Web Services (AWS)Google Cloud Platform (GCP)Microsoft Azure
0$145,000$144,000$146,000
2$151,000$150,000$152,000
4$158,000$157,000$159,000
6$165,000$164,000$166,000
8$173,000$171,000$173,000
10$180,000$179,000$181,000

The provided data encapsulates the remuneration packages for diverse levels of professional familiarity with the prevalent cloud computing platforms, namely Amazon Web Services (AWS), Google Cloud Platform (GCP), and Microsoft Azure. It is evident from the table that as one accumulates more years of experience in this domain, there is an incremental rise in the corresponding salary figures for each of these industry-leading platforms. These figures showcase a trend where greater expertise translates into commensurate financial recognition, as the compensation increments are consistently observed as experience deepens.
